The Safety, Quality and Environmental Specialist is responsible for supporting and improving environmental, health, safety and quality programs within a steel foundry environment. This role helps ensure compliance with regulatory requirements, foundry operating standards and internal policies while promoting a culture of safety, product quality, environmental stewardship and continuous improvement. The specialist works closely with production, maintenance, engineering and leadership teams to reduce risk, improve processes and support safe, efficient and high-quality foundry operations.
Key Responsibilities:
- Support the implementation and maintenance of safety, quality and environmental programs across melting, molding, pouring, finishing and material handling operations
- Monitor compliance with OSHA, EPA, state environmental regulations and internal company standards
- Conduct routine safety inspections, environmental audits, hazard assessments and quality process reviews throughout the foundry
- Investigate workplace incidents, near misses, environmental events, customer complaints and internal quality issues, and assist with corrective and preventive actions
- Track and report key metrics related to injury prevention, scrap reduction, defect trends, emissions, waste handling and compliance performance
- Assist in developing and updating procedures for lockout/tagout, confined space, PPE, hot work, hazard communication, industrial hygiene and emergency response
- Support environmental compliance activities related to air emissions, stormwater, wastewater, hazardous waste, recycling and chemical management
- Participate in root cause analysis for casting defects, process deviations, safety incidents and nonconformances
- Help maintain quality systems, inspection records, audit documentation, training logs, permits and regulatory reports
- Deliver or coordinate employee training on safety practices, environmental responsibilities and quality standards
- Collaborate with supervisors and operators to identify process improvement opportunities that enhance safety, reduce defects and minimize environmental impact
- Support customer, regulatory and third-party audits as needed
- Promote a strong culture of accountability, hazard awareness, housekeeping and continuous improvement in a heavy industrial setting
